    BMS-820132 is an orally active and partial glucokinase (GK) activator with a AC50 of 29 nM. BMS-820132 decreases the glucose levels in glucose tolerance test (OGTT) model in normal rats, but not Zucker diabetic fatty (ZDF) rats. BMS-820132 exhibits pharmacological toxicity secondary to strong GK activation .

    Vardenafil is a selective and orally active inhibitor of phosphodiesterase-5 (PDE5), with an IC50 of 0.7 nM. Vardenafil shows inhibitory towards PDE1, PDE6 with IC50s of 180 nM, and 11 nM, while IC50s are >1000 nM for PDE3 and PDE4 . Vardenafil competitively inhibits cyclic guanosine monophosphate (cGMP) hydrolysis and thus increases cGMP levels . Vardenafil can be used for the research of erectile dysfunction, hepatitis, diabetes [1]-[6].

    Ilepatril, a vasopeptidase inhibitor, was investigated in obese Zucker diabetic fatty (ZDF) rats as a dual inhibitor of angiotensin converting enzyme and neutral endopeptidase for treating Type 2 diabetic nephropathy. Despite stable diabetes (HbA1c >12%), Ilepatril significantly reduced albuminuria in a dose-dependent manner compared to placebo. This study highlights Ilepatril's efficacy in ameliorating nephropathy symptoms in diabetic rats, suggesting its potential as a therapeutic strategy independent of metabolic control for Type 2 diabetic nephropathy .
